Trisha trying to figure out dates for Queen’s Tamil remake
Actor Trisha Krishnan who is the strongest contender for the Tamil remake of Bollywood film Queen, is trying really hard to work out dates for the film. Revathy will direct it.

A source close to top south Indian actor Trisha Krishnan has said that the actor remains the strongest contender to reprise Kangana Ranaut’s role in the Tamil version of critically acclaimed Hindi blockbuster Queen. Trisha is currently busy shooting for the upcoming Tamil horror film Mohini.
“The makers have once again initiated talks with Trisha. The project requires bulk dates and Trisha already has two projects in her kitty. She is figuring out how she can set aside dates that will require her to shoot abroad for a long schedule,” said the source.

Veteran actress-filmmaker Revathy, known for directing films like Mitr, My Friend and Phir Milenge, will helm the yet-untitled remake.

Queen is the story of a young Punjabi girl, played by Kangana Ranaut, who embarks on her honeymoon to Paris alone after her fiance calls off the wedding. Actor Suhasini Mani Ratnam has been roped in to pen the dialogues for the project. The remake will be bankrolled by produced Thiyagarajan.
